The Augusta Golf Club held it’s annual Carlton United Brewers Summer Cup last Sunday with a great turnout of 67 players in the warmth of the summer sun.
The mixed open event saw the men and the ladies battle for their individual honours in pleasant conditions on the course.
There were a raft of good scores among the men aiming to get their name engraved on the Summer Cup, but an excellent 41 points was enough for Club President Jim Swarbrick to clinch victory after a count back from Eric James in second place.
Third place went to Brian Neal after a fine 40 points, Nathan Adams a shot further back taking fourth place.
Best Gross for the day went to Trevor Buller.
The ladies also put together a collection of good scores, the best of which saw Pam Winter take the win with a fine 40 points from runner up Christine McKenna (scoring 39) after a count back from Bunbury’s Danica Lapworth who secured third place in the ladies’ competition.
The perfect day concluded with great fellowship for the players and their guests, with Margaret River golfer Jon Beales not leaving disappointed after winning the raffle for the Jumbo Crayfish.
